ANSC 221 - Final Exam Study Guide/Review.
Exam 1 Material: Nutritional History: Foods available to ancient ancestors: nuts, berries, vegetables and small game with the advent of hunting 1 st Recorded Nutritional Experiment: Daniel from the Bible Greek nutritional thinking: Hippocrates 1 nutrient theory -Since everyone eats the same food, there must be one nutrient present in all foods that is responsible for sustained life Father of Nutrition: Antoine Lavoisier -“Life is a chemical process” 3 Proximate Principles: Prout -Saccharinous, Albuminous, and oily Lind was responsible for the health of the Limeys (the British Navy) because of his experiment of giving fresh fruit to sailors with scurvy -The British were called the Limeys due to them eating limes to get Vitamin C to protect against scurvy -Lind did not fully understand his experiment or the significance of his results William Beaumont and Alexio St. Martin: Army doctor made observations of fistula in stomach of Alexio -discovered that the stomach is not a grinder and that food is digested all at the same time but at different rates -Also, discovered that the stomach has digestive juices that aid in digestion Stephen Babcock: the single plant feeding experiment -Experiment led to simpler diets in commercially important species, discovery of vitamins and the Golden Age of nutrition
